Peter van den Besselaar

Vintage 2004 | beautiful smell with flint, cedar, Scottish pipe tobacco and velvety taste. No need to keep this, for lovers of ripened wine, beautiful tertiary tones. Paired with horse fillet, polenta with porcini mushrooms, broccoli, bell pepper and yellow courgette.

Lyle Fass

Founder Fass Selections

9.2

Tobacco, ash and dark berry. Very refined. Cigar box as well. Elegant and pure. A bit gritty but time will help. Lovely. Good concentration.

Charles (Chad) Bucklin

Owner and founder of C. T. Bucklin Wine Advising

9.3

This was just singing . Great intensity and complexity on the nose with a blend of ripe black fruit, leather, mushrooms, graphite, and cedar. The palate followed the palate showing fantastic complexity and balance. The tannins were lush and the acid kept everything elevated. Solid finish. #lynchmoussas #pauillac #bordeaux #cabernetsaugvinon #leftbank #ctbucklinwine

Rob Mayes

This stuff is fantastic. Ample barnyard and horse blanket - plenty of pleasant funk all around. Menthol notes. Peppermint on the finish accompanied by bitter endive. Silky. Nice and inky. Drinking well now.
